It's because Amazon's ebook search system works with ASINs. And so if we don't have the ASINs in our system to match, then the links to buy the ebook from Amazon won't work. (And we keep records of things that are out of print, so whether or not the ASIN is still in Amazon's system is irrelevant.)

I'm published by Circlet Press, a mostly e-book imprint. Yesterday I noticed that my book The Erotofluidic Age still had an ASIN instead of an ISBN in Goodreads's entry. Fixing that allowed the reviews here to propagate to Kobo, Weightless Books, etc. So that's all happy good news.
However, it called to my attention that many other Circlet books of similar vintage have similar problems. I tried to update them by hand, but I don't have privileges to touch those books.
Should I post a list of the titles and ISBNs here, or what?
